## Runbook: Cron Drift — Tallowgrid Scheduler

Symptoms: nightly jobs firing 4–7 min late. Cause: NTP skew on the batch hosts after the Harrowfen DC migration. Fix: resync clocks, restart chronrelay, verify drift < 500ms over 24h. Escalate to infra if drift recurs. To query the drift metrics endpoint directly, authenticate against the Pulsewatch internal API using the key below.

app token of fajop-fahif = qvz4-AnML

**Capacity note: stringreap extraction script**

For the Lanternfell 7.2 cut: stringreap now walks 41k source files, up 18% since last release. Current run time on the shared builder is 14 minutes; extrapolating, we hit the 20-minute CI budget in two releases. Plan: raise worker parallelism and batch size now, and shard by module next quarter. Memory headroom on the builder is fine at projected settings; disk scratch usage roughly doubles but stays under quota. Proposed constants for the next run are as follows.

limits module of taweg-kaguf:
QUOTAS = {
    "holael": 2,
    "wenath": 1,
    "ralath": 2,
    "ulaath": 2,
}

**Fix: FD leak in Brindlecore archive fetcher**

Tracked the leak to unclosed pipes in the retry path. Fetcher now closes on every branch, plus a watchdog that logs FD counts every tick. If the pager fires again, check the watchdog output first. Tuning values ship with this PR and follow here.

tuning constants:
RATE_LIMITS = {
    "istox": 465,
    "wendor": 846,
    "novvan": 466,
    "julok": 655,
    "sorax": 651,
    "belath": 752,
    "druax": 1007,
}

Meeting notes, Dispatchly sync (excerpt): For new joiners — the parcel-tracking webhook fires on every carrier status change and retries with exponential backoff up to five attempts. Duplicate deliveries are possible, so consumers must be idempotent; dedupe on the event sequence number. A signing-secret rotation is planned next sprint. All webhook schema changes require approval from the component owner named below.

signatory, yahog-badug: Quenix Ulaael